摘要
As an environmentally friendly natural polymer material, lacquer is durable, anti-bacterial, corrosion-resistant and decorative. In China, the use of lacquer has a long history. Traditional methods of detecting lacquer target on urushiol, however, are highly influenced by impurities and cannot detect traces of lacquer in samples of cultural relics. In this study, we attempted to detect lacquer using enzyme-linked immunosorbent assay (ELISA) after extracting and purifying glycoprotein from lacquer sap and obtained a specific anti-lacquer polyclonal antibody. Our experimental results showed that ELISA was highly effective, specific, and could detect traces of lacquer without being affected by impurities. This method was also applied to the detection of lacquerware cultural relics.
